Northern Virginia Senior Community Service Employment Program (SCSEP) SCSEP provides temporary community service training opportunities to older workers to prepare them for jobs outside of the program and help them remain healthy and secure.

SCSEP Supportive Services SCSEP provides participants with other training and support services that are important for finding future employment, including: Individual Employment Plan (IEP) development Specialized training to prepare for placements Assistance in securing future employment Access to Virginia Career Works Centers

Grant Participation All SCSEP participants must be: ‒ Aged 55 ‒ Unemployed ‒ Able to meet financial guidelines* Participation limits: ‒ 4-year work experience ‒ 25 hours per week (fluctuates based on enrollments) ‒ Pay not to exceed minimum wage

Priority of Service Priority of service is given to individuals who meet one or more of the following categories: o Veterans and qualified spouses. o Over the age of 65. o Living with a disability. o Low literacy skills or limited English proficiency. o Reside in a rural area. o Homeless or at risk of homelessness. o Low employment prospects. o Failed to find employment after using services through the American Job Center system.

Training Assignments SCSEP offers a wide variety of temporary community service training positions at both nonprofit and public facilities, including: o Hospitals o Schools o Senior Centers o Government agencies o Libraries o Recovery Centers These positions are designed to provide the skills and experience necessary to obtain future employment outside the program. Additional training through lectures, seminars, one-on-one instruction and training programs.

Community Service Training On-site 25hrs at Host Site Agency per week (subject to change) Monday through Friday 8hr per day maximum

How to Enroll Complete Enrollment Packet Provide copy of ID, Passport/Social Security Card, supporting documents to verify your household income Voided Check for Direct Deposit
